ESPN Unlimited

Every time I try to access ESPN Unlimited content through the ESPN app I get sent to a page asking me to look at options to purchase a plan even though I am signed into my Disney/ESPN account and signed in through my cable provider (Xfinity).  I have logged out of both and logged back in, have completely Uninstalled the ESPN app and redownloaded only to get the same error every time.  I have tried these steps multiple times over the past few days and it continues to not work.  I activated the subscription with xfinity as well so I know that isnt the issue.  Can someone please assist with getting this fixed?

I even went as far as trying to update the email address tied to my disney/espn account to the comcast email which should not be necessary.  This also did not work
